At its core, EMF energy is a type of radiation that is generated whenever electrically charged particles are accelerated This can occur naturally in the form of sunlight or lightning, or artificially through the use of electronic devices such as cell phones and Wi-Fi routers EMF energy is classified into two categories: ionizing and non-ionizing Ionizing radiation, such as X-rays and gamma rays, has enough energy to remove tightly-bound electrons from atoms, which can lead to cellular damage and potential health risks On the other hand, non-ionizing radiation, which includes radio waves and microwaves, does not have enough energy to cause ionization in atoms and is considered to be generally safe for human exposure.
Although non-ionizing EMF energy is typically regarded as safe, there is ongoing debate and research regarding its potential health effects Some studies suggest that long-term exposure to low levels of EMF radiation may have adverse effects on human health, such as increased risk of cancer and other diseases However, the scientific community has not reached a consensus on this issue, and more research is needed to fully understand the impact of EMF energy on our well-being.
In the meantime, there are precautions that individuals can take to minimize their exposure to EMF energy For example, using a hands-free device or speakerphone when making calls on a cell phone can reduce the amount of radiation absorbed by the head Additionally, avoiding prolonged contact with electronic devices and keeping them at a distance while in use can help to lower overall EMF exposure emf energy. In addition to health concerns, EMF energy also plays a crucial role in the functioning of various technologies and industries For instance, electromagnetic fields are used in magnetic resonance imaging (MRI) machines to create detailed images of the body’s internal structures This technology has revolutionized the field of medical imaging and has enabled healthcare providers to diagnose and treat a wide range of conditions with greater accuracy Similarly, EMF energy is utilized in wireless communication systems, power lines, and electronic devices to transmit information and power efficiently.
In recent years, there has been growing interest in the potential applications of EMF energy in the field of renewable energy Some researchers are exploring the use of electromagnetic induction to generate electricity from natural sources such as ocean waves and geothermal heat By harnessing the power of EMF energy in this way, scientists hope to reduce our dependence on fossil fuels and mitigate the environmental impact of traditional energy sources Although these technologies are still in the early stages of development, they hold great promise for a more sustainable and energy-efficient future.
